分布式定时任务框架Elastic-Job控制台安装&使用

Elastic-Job简介

请看这篇文章:

SpringBoot集成Elastic-Job实例

请看这篇文章:

SpringMVC集成定时任务框架(Elastic-Job)

请看这篇文章:

1、Elastic Job控制台安装&配置

1)功能简介

设计理念:

本控制台和Elastic Job并无直接关系,是通过读取Elastic Job的注册中心数据展现作业状态,或更新注册中心数据修改全局配置。

控制台只能控制作业本身是否运行,但不能控制作业进程的启停,因为控制台和作业本身服务器是完全分布式的,控制台并不能控制作业服务器。

主要功能:

查看作业以及服务器状态

快捷的修改以及删除作业设置

启用和禁用作业

跨注册中心查看作业

查看作业运行轨迹和运行状态

不支持项:

添加作业。因为作业都是在首次运行时自动添加,使用控制台添加作业并无必要。直接在作业服务器启动包含Elastic Job的作业进程即可。

2)编译安装

github上下载源码包:https://github.com/elasticjob/elastic-job-lite/archive/2.1.5.zip

解压,用IDE打开,执行maven install,获取elastic-job-lite-console-${version}.tar.gz

我们需要编译这个项目:elastic-job-lite-2.1.5\elastic-job-lite\elastic-job-lite-console

分布式定时任务框架Elastic-Job控制台安装&使用

分布式定时任务框架Elastic-Job控制台安装&使用

3)运行

解压elastic-job-lite-console-2.1.5.tar.gz

解压后:

分布式定时任务框架Elastic-Job控制台安装&使用

Windows:运行start.bat

Linux:运行start.sh

分布式定时任务框架Elastic-Job控制台安装&使用

打开浏览器访问http://localhost:8899/即可访问控制台。

8899为默认端口号,可通过启动脚本输入-p自定义端口号。

默认:用户名-root;密码-root;

分布式定时任务框架Elastic-Job控制台安装&使用

分布式定时任务框架Elastic-Job控制台安装&使用


分享到:


相關文章: